Job Ready Essentials Workshops

Join our small group sessions focusing on resumes, cover letters, interview techniques, finding part-time and casual work, LinkedIn profiles and headshots.

Discover what employers are seeking and learn how to showcase your skills, knowledge, and experiences to create a strong job application.

Join one of the Job Ready Essentials sessions where you can gain insights and strategies on: resumes, cover letters, Interviews, finding part time and casaul work, LinkedIn profiles, and LinkedIn headshots.

All sessions will be held at RMIT Career Connect. Building 10, level 4, room 71, City campus.
